David F. Skoll wrote:
>
> Yes, my usual mantra: "When a previously-working system starts misbehaving,
> and you (really, honestly!) haven't changed anything, suspect a network
> problem." Look for a DNSRBL host that's died, a datbase connection that's
> acting up, or something similar.
>
> Of course, if you *have* changed something on your setup...
>
Don't forget that in a live system something is always changing -- the
incoming mail! We've had this problem a few times (weeks apart), but
only on multi-recipient mail. We're hoping the extra 512MB RAM and
consequent increase in RAM allocated to /var/spool/MIMEDefang will put
this issue to rest.
